Marlins pick up reliever Morin on waivers

July 28th, 2020

The Marlins added another experienced reliever at a time when they are dealing with roster uncertainty due to coronavirus concerns. 

The club claimed right-hander Mike Morin off waivers from the Brewers on Tuesday. The 29-year-old is the third reliever added in the past two days. Right-hander Justin Shafer and lefty Josh D. Smith were claimed off waivers from the Reds on Monday.

The extra relievers join the organization as all of the Marlins' games through Sunday have been postponed. Major League Baseball said it was allowing the Marlins time to focus on providing care for their players and planning their baseball operations for a resumption early next week.  

Morin, 29, was designated for assignment by the Brewers on Sunday. He played for the Twins and Phillies in 2019, combining for a 4.62 ERA in 50 2/3 innings. He logged a 5.79 ERA in 28 innings for Philadelphia, after having a 3.18 ERA in 22 2/3 innings for Minnesota.
